In this article, we will explore the housing market in Quitman, GA, focusing on what you can expect to buy for $150K, $250K, and $350K. Whether you're a first-time homebuyer or looking to invest, understanding the local market is crucial. We'll break down property types, neighborhoods, and real-life examples to help you navigate your options.
In Quitman, homes priced around $150,000 tend to be smaller and may need some renovations. For instance, you can find a two-bedroom, one-bathroom cottage in established neighborhoods. These properties often feature charming elements like original wood floors and spacious yards.
The Smiths bought a 1,200 square foot home in Quitman for $145,000. It had two bedrooms and one bath with a large backyard. While it required updates to the kitchen and bathroom, they saw potential in the property’s location close to parks and schools.
The Johnsons invested $255,000 in a three-bedroom home that was move-in ready. It featured an open-concept living area and a newly renovated kitchen. They appreciated being close to local amenities like grocery stores and restaurants.
The Parkers found their dream home for $340,000—a spacious four-bedroom with three baths. The house was built within the last five years and included energy-efficient appliances. They loved the neighborhood’s community feel and proximity to schools.

Popular neighborhoods include Quail Heights and Lakeview Estates, both known for family-friendly environments.
Yes, there are some new developments offering modern homes with various floor plans at different price points.
Homes in Quitman typically stay on the market for about 30 to 60 days depending on price and demand.
As of now, the market is favorable for buyers due to reasonable pricing compared to other regions in Georgia.
